Sandromeda Music Services publishes a comprehensive Corporate Event Entertainment Guide that helps planners align entertainment with goals, master run-of-show, budget accurately, and add engagement layers such as lighting and photo booths for impactful programs across West Michigan.
Grand rapids, Michigan, United States, 24th Dec 2025 — Sandromeda Music Services announced the release of a comprehensive Corporate Event Entertainment Guide designed to help planners elevate meetings, holiday parties, conferences, and awards programs. The resource translates proven best practices into actionable steps, covering entertainment strategy, timeline control, technical planning, and guest engagement so organizations can deliver memorable experiences with measurable outcomes.

Planning Framework Focused On Outcomes, Not Guesswork
The guide explains how to align entertainment with business objectives, audience profile, and venue constraints to ensure every element supports the program’s goals. It details run-of-show structure from walk-in to closing moment, emphasizing the role of professional MCs to manage pacing, transitions, and speaker handoffs. It also addresses technical fundamentals including sound coverage, microphone selection, lighting design, and contingency planning, helping teams avoid common on-site challenges that compromise impact.
Budget Clarity And Vendor Selection Made Practical
To demystify pricing, the guide breaks down cost drivers such as duration, travel, staffing, equipment class, and add-ons, offering realistic ranges that help finance and events teams forecast with confidence. It outlines a vendor vetting path that prioritizes portfolio proof, review verification, and clear contracts with coverage for overtime, cancellations, and backup equipment. The result is a repeatable process for sourcing trusted local partners while safeguarding program uptime.
Engagement Enhancements For Every Format
For receptions, summits, and hybrid gatherings alike, the guide highlights engagement layers that transform passive attendance into shared moments. Recommendations include curated playlists that mirror brand tone, thematic lighting that supports stage content, and photo booth experiences with instant digital delivery to extend reach. The approach ensures entertainment remains integrated with the event narrative rather than competing with it.
